Who:AISD school board
What:One billion dollar bond
When: November 7
Where:Austin are schools
Why:Improve schools and build new ones
How:money is distributed to schools so they can start their project and austin citizens will vote on it
2. AISD's school board has created a one billion dollar bond to help improve schools like ours. The school is trying to prioritizes what renovations should be done first if the bond does pass on November 7. The bond is different than other because it will not raise the taxes of austin citizens.
